Hi all
I have just written a code which works fine for its purpose but gives error while printing answer(Error in ==> intersection at 24
str=strcat(str,',',strcat(num2str(MMH),',',num2str(MorMH)));)
can somebody explain me why it is so?
Best
fid = fopen(strcat('OUTPUT\','intersection1','.csv'), 'w');
for i = 1:length(raw)
b= raw(i,1);
if (b==-9999)
data= raw(i+2:i+21, 1:4);
y1= data (:,1);
x1= data (:,2);
x2= data (:,3);
x3= data(:,4);
yn1= transpose (y1);
xn1= transpose (x1);
xn2=transpose (x2);
xn3= transpose (x3);
P1 = InterX([xn1;yn1],[xn2;yn1]);
P2 = InterX([xn1;yn1],[xn3;yn1]);
MMH= P1(2);
MorMH=P2(2);
str=strcat(str,',',strcat(num2str(MMH),',',num2str(MorMH)));
fprintf(fid, '%s\n', str);
end
end
fclose(fid) ;
fprintf('Program Complete');

Why don't you use sprintf() instead? I'm sure it will be much more straightforward. It's virtually identical to fprintf() which you already know how to use.

If there is no fid mentioned in sptintf, how can it then write the output to fid?
Dr. Seis
Dr. Seis 2012 年 3 月 6 日
SPRINTF doesn't write out to a file... it is creating a string (in this case called "str" as you have called it above). Then you use this output (i.e., "str") to print out the result using FPRINTF, which is what you did before. This modification was suggested in order to concatenate your string/number information in a way different from (and hopefully more error free than) the way you implemented above. Search for SPRINTF in your help menu (or type "doc sprintf" in the command window) for more information.

You never initialize str, and you never clear it: your code just keeps growing it longer and printing out the longer and longer string. You need to fix that logic problem before we can suggest what replacement you should use.
